前情提要:用jmeter做关联接口测试时,使用正则表达式提取器把登录接口的token提取出来放入其他接口的请求头里面。
token提取如下所示:
其他接口配置如下所示:
运行结果如下所示:
由上图可以看到,接口并没有成功获取到token,我开始想是不是正则表达式写错了呢?可是无论怎么改,结果还是不变。换个思路,是不是跟请求执行顺序有关系?我便把登录接口放入首位,再执行,接口成功获取到了token。
进一步理解可看这篇博客:Jmeter线程组内各请求的执行顺序
前情提要:用jmeter做关联接口测试时,使用正则表达式提取器把登录接口的token提取出来放入其他接口的请求头里面。
token提取如下所示: